英雄联盟国服换肤工具R3nzSkin:安全解锁全皮肤的完整指南
英雄联盟国服换肤工具R3nzSkin:安全解锁全皮肤的完整指南
【免费下载链接】R3nzSkin-For-China-ServerSkin changer for League of Legends (LOL)项目地址: https://gitcode.com/gh_mirrors/r3/R3nzSkin-For-China-Server
R3nzSkin是一款专为英雄联盟国服玩家设计的开源换肤工具,通过内存注入技术实现本地皮肤替换,让你无需付费即可体验所有英雄皮肤、防御塔外观、小兵模型等视觉自定义功能。这款工具经过国服环境深度优化,提供安全稳定的换肤体验,支持150+英雄的所有皮肤,包括限定、传说、终极皮肤,同时还能自定义防御塔、小兵、野怪和守卫的外观。
为什么选择R3nzSkin:解决传统换肤的痛点
传统换肤方式往往需要修改游戏文件,存在封号风险且操作复杂。R3nzSkin采用创新的内存注入技术,仅在游戏运行时修改内存数据,不触碰游戏核心文件,从根本上解决了安全性和稳定性的问题。
技术优势对比分析
| 特性 | R3nzSkin | 传统换肤工具 | 优势说明 |
|---|---|---|---|
| 安全性 | 内存注入技术 | 文件修改 | 不修改游戏文件,降低封号风险 |
| 稳定性 | 实时注入 | 静态替换 | 游戏更新后无需重新配置 |
| 兼容性 | 国服特供 | 通用版本 | 针对国服环境深度优化 |
| 更新频率 | 自动同步 | 手动更新 | 皮肤数据库每周自动更新 |
| 功能范围 | 全元素换肤 | 仅英雄皮肤 | 支持英雄、防御塔、小兵、野怪等 |
快速入门:五分钟完成安装配置
系统要求与环境准备
在开始使用R3nzSkin之前,确保你的系统满足以下要求:
- 操作系统:Windows 10/11 64位版本
- 运行环境:.NET Framework 4.8或更高版本
- 游戏版本:英雄联盟国服最新客户端
- 硬件配置:4GB以上内存,独立显卡推荐
方案一:直接使用编译版本(新手推荐)
对于大多数用户,直接使用编译好的版本是最简单快捷的方式:
- 获取工具文件:从项目仓库下载最新版本的R3nzSkin_Injector.zip压缩包
- 解压文件:将下载的文件解压到任意目录,建议不要放在系统盘
- 运行注入器:双击运行R3nzSkin_Injector.exe程序
- 注入游戏:启动英雄联盟客户端并进入游戏后,点击注入器的"注入游戏"按钮
注入器图标采用扁平化设计风格,明亮的黄色背景搭配黑色工具轮廓和红色点缀,象征着工具的直观易用性和技术专业性。黑色部分形似注射器,暗示着内存注入的技术原理。
方案二:源码编译安装(开发者选项)
如果你希望获得最新功能或进行自定义修改,可以按照以下步骤编译源码:
git clone https://gitcode.com/gh_mirrors/r3/R3nzSkin-For-China-Server编译步骤:
- 使用Visual Studio 2022打开R3nzSkin.sln解决方案文件
- 选择"Release-x64"配置进行编译
- 在生成的bin目录中找到注入器程序
- 按照方案一的步骤进行使用
核心功能深度解析
全面的游戏元素支持
R3nzSkin不仅仅是一个简单的英雄皮肤更换工具,它提供了全方位的视觉自定义解决方案:
英雄皮肤系统:支持所有英雄的完整皮肤库,包括:
- 普通皮肤和史诗皮肤
- 传说级和终极皮肤
- 限定版和节日主题皮肤
- 冠军系列和战队皮肤
防御塔自定义:可以修改防御塔的外观颜色和攻击特效,为游戏地图增添个性化元素。
小兵模型替换:提供多种小兵皮肤选择,包括夏日主题、冰雪节主题、星之守护者主题等。
野怪外观修改:将野怪替换为魄罗等趣味形象,增加游戏乐趣。
守卫皮肤管理:个性化眼位外观设计,让你的视野控制更具特色。
智能皮肤数据库管理
项目的皮肤管理系统位于R3nzSkin/SkinDatabase.cpp和R3nzSkin/SkinDatabase.hpp文件中,采用高效的数据库设计:
- 自动更新机制:每周从官方数据源同步最新皮肤信息
- 快速检索算法:支持按英雄、皮肤类型、特效等级快速查找
- 内存优化设计:仅加载必要数据,减少资源占用
- 兼容性检测:自动检测游戏版本兼容性
配置文件与数据持久化
R3nzSkin使用JSON格式保存配置,确保设置持久化。配置文件位于R3nzSkin/Config.hpp中定义,支持以下功能:
// 配置系统核心功能 class Config { public: void init() noexcept; void save() noexcept; void load() noexcept; void reset() noexcept; KeyBind menuKey{ KeyBind(KeyBind::INSERT) }; KeyBind nextSkinKey{ KeyBind(KeyBind::PAGE_UP) }; KeyBind previousSkinKey{ KeyBind(KeyBind::PAGE_DOWN) }; bool rainbowText{ false }; float fontScale{ 1.0f }; bool heroName{ true }; bool quickSkinChange{ false }; // 更多配置项... };游戏内操作指南
菜单系统使用技巧
按下Insert键即可呼出悬浮菜单,菜单采用直观的图形界面设计:
左侧英雄列表:按字母顺序排列所有英雄,支持快速搜索和筛选功能。
右侧皮肤预览:显示当前选中英雄的所有可用皮肤,点击皮肤图片即可立即应用。
筛选选项:提供多种筛选条件,包括:
- 按特效等级筛选(普通、史诗、传说、终极)
- 按上架时间筛选(最新、经典、限定)
- 按主题系列筛选(星之守护者、源计划、K/DA等)
实时切换功能:皮肤切换立即在游戏中生效,无需重启游戏或重新加载。
快捷键操作优化
R3nzSkin提供多种快捷键操作,提升使用效率:
- Insert键:呼出/隐藏菜单界面
- Page Up键:快速切换到下一个皮肤
- Page Down键:快速切换到上一个皮肤
- 鼠标滚轮:在皮肤列表中快速滚动浏览
- ESC键:关闭菜单界面
技术架构与安全机制
内存注入技术原理
R3nzSkin通过R3nzSkin_Injector/Injector.cpp实现安全的DLL注入。注入器采用现代注入技术,确保:
- 最小权限原则:仅申请必要权限,避免过度访问
- 完善错误处理:提供详细的异常处理机制
- 自动清理机制:游戏退出时自动清理注入痕迹
注入过程的核心逻辑:
- 进程查找:自动识别英雄联盟游戏进程
- 内存分配:在目标进程中分配内存空间
- 代码注入:将换肤功能代码注入到游戏进程
- 线程创建:创建远程线程执行注入代码
- 资源释放:游戏退出时自动释放所有资源
反检测保护策略
项目采用了多种反检测技术确保使用安全:
代码混淆处理:对关键代码段进行混淆处理,防止被反作弊系统识别。
内存操作优化:减少可疑的内存操作模式,模拟正常的游戏内存访问行为。
行为模式模拟:通过随机延迟和正常的内存访问模式,避免被检测为异常行为。
数据加密保护:敏感数据如配置信息使用R3nzSkin/encryption.hpp中的加密算法保护,防止被第三方工具读取或修改。
高级配置与优化技巧
性能优化设置
如果你的CPU支持AVX/AVX2/AVX-512指令集,可以在项目设置中启用这些优化选项。这将生成针对你CPU优化的代码,提升工具运行效率。
当前项目默认设置:使用SSE2指令集,兼容性最好。
性能优化建议:
- 关闭不必要的视觉效果
- 降低菜单透明度以减少GPU负载
- 使用快速皮肤切换模式
- 定期清理缓存数据
配置文件自定义
R3nzSkin的配置文件采用JSON格式,位于用户目录的特定位置。你可以手动编辑配置文件来实现高级功能:
{ "menuKey": "INSERT", "nextSkinKey": "PAGE_UP", "previousSkinKey": "PAGE_DOWN", "rainbowText": false, "fontScale": 1.0, "heroName": true, "quickSkinChange": false, "current_combo_skin_index": 0, "minion_skin_index": 0, "turret_skin_index": 0 }从其他工具迁移
如果你之前使用过其他换肤工具,R3nzSkin提供了便捷的迁移方案。项目包含PythonScripts/lolskin_to_skin.py脚本,可以将其他工具的配置转换为R3nzSkin兼容格式。
迁移步骤:
- 运行转换脚本:
python lolskin_to_skin.py - 导入生成的JSON配置文件
- 工具会自动应用之前的皮肤设置
故障排除与最佳实践
常见问题解决方案
问题1:注入失败
- 解决方案:以管理员身份运行注入器程序
- 检查步骤:确保游戏进程已完全启动,防火墙没有阻止注入操作
问题2:游戏崩溃
- 解决方案:在进入游戏对局后再进行注入
- 最佳时机:游戏加载完成后,小兵出现前注入
问题3:皮肤不显示
- 解决方案:检查皮肤数据库是否最新,重新加载皮肤数据
- 操作步骤:在菜单中点击"重新加载数据库"按钮
问题4:菜单无法呼出
- 解决方案:检查Insert键是否被其他程序占用,修改快捷键设置
- 备用方案:使用Page Up/Page Down键测试功能是否正常
最佳使用实践
安全使用建议:
- 避免在排位赛中使用,以免影响游戏体验
- 不要与其他第三方插件同时使用
- 定期检查工具更新,确保兼容性
- 备份重要配置文件,防止数据丢失
性能优化建议:
- 关闭不必要的游戏内特效
- 使用轻量级皮肤,减少资源占用
- 定期清理游戏缓存和工具缓存
- 确保系统有足够的内存空间
兼容性注意事项:
- 游戏大版本更新后,等待工具更新
- 避免在游戏更新过程中使用工具
- 关注官方公告,了解兼容性变化
技术特性与未来发展
跨版本兼容性设计
R3nzSkin通过offset自动更新机制,能够适应不同游戏版本的偏移量变化。项目的R3nzSkin/offsets.hpp文件定义了关键的内存偏移量,这些偏移量会根据游戏版本自动调整。
自动更新机制:
- 检测游戏客户端版本
- 查询对应的偏移量数据库
- 自动应用正确的偏移量配置
- 提供手动调整选项
多语言支持架构
虽然主要面向国服用户,但项目架构支持多语言界面,便于国际化扩展。界面文本采用外部资源文件管理,可以轻松添加新的语言支持。
当前支持的语言:
- 简体中文(主要)
- 英文(基础)
- 其他语言(可通过配置文件扩展)
开源社区贡献
R3nzSkin作为开源项目,欢迎开发者贡献代码和改进建议。项目采用C++编写,使用现代C++特性,代码结构清晰,便于理解和修改。
贡献方向:
- 皮肤数据库更新和维护
- 新功能开发和优化
- 界面改进和用户体验提升
- 文档完善和翻译工作
总结与下一步行动
R3nzSkin为英雄联盟国服玩家提供了一个安全、稳定、功能全面的换肤解决方案。通过内存注入技术实现本地皮肤替换,既保证了游戏体验的完整性,又避免了传统换肤方式的安全风险。
核心价值总结
- 安全性保障:不修改游戏文件,采用内存注入技术,降低封号风险
- 功能全面性:支持英雄、防御塔、小兵、野怪、守卫的全方位换肤
- 易用性设计:直观的图形界面,简单的操作流程,适合各类用户
- 技术先进性:采用现代C++开发,代码结构清晰,便于维护和扩展
- 社区支持:活跃的开源社区,持续更新和改进
开始你的个性化峡谷之旅
现在就开始使用R3nzSkin国服特供版,重新定义你的英雄联盟体验。无论是想要展示稀有皮肤,还是为每场对局增添新鲜感,这款工具都能满足你的需求。
操作步骤回顾:
- 下载并解压R3nzSkin工具包
- 启动英雄联盟客户端并进入游戏
- 运行注入器程序并点击注入按钮
- 按Insert键呼出菜单,开始个性化设置
温馨提示:虽然R3nzSkin提供了丰富的自定义功能,但请记住游戏的核心乐趣在于竞技和合作。适度使用换肤功能,享受游戏带来的快乐才是最重要的。
通过合理的配置和使用,R3nzSkin能够为你提供安全、稳定、丰富的换肤体验,让你的英雄联盟游戏之旅更加精彩纷呈。开始探索吧,打造属于你的独特峡谷风格!
【免费下载链接】R3nzSkin-For-China-ServerSkin changer for League of Legends (LOL)项目地址: https://gitcode.com/gh_mirrors/r3/R3nzSkin-For-China-Server
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
